Bangkok: Where Tradition Meets Modernity

No trip to Thailand is complete without experiencing the vibrant energy of Bangkok. Explore the sacred temples of Wat Arun and Wat Pho, marvel at the grandeur of the Grand Palace, and get lost in the labyrinthine alleys of Chatuchak Weekend Market.

Feng Shui Tip: When visiting temples in Thailand, remember to dress modestly and maintain a respectful demeanor. This shows respect for Thai culture and traditions.

Chiang Mai: A Cultural Oasis

Escape to the cooler climes of Chiang Mai, nestled amidst rolling hills in Northern Thailand. Immerse yourself in the serenity of ancient temples like Wat Phra That Doi Suthep, interact with gentle giants at ethical elephant sanctuaries, and witness the beauty of the Yi Peng Lantern Festival, where thousands of lanterns illuminate the night sky.
